    Cover: MAXICAP, a new project under development in the Rochester region of New York, offers a mechanism for linking hospital planning with payment functions on a regional basis. Described in the paper on pages 311-317 as "merely one step toward the objective of hospital cost containment," the project provides for imposition of a cap on both revenues and expenses for acute hospital care.
